From 2ea11a9dbdc247dee5655935fedc60b1fceee98c Mon Sep 17 00:00:00 2001 From: Sanchayan Maity Date: Tue, 29 Oct 2019 11:45:54 +0530 Subject: [PATCH] nvim: init.vim: Remove parinfer & add rainbow parentheses Signed-off-by: Sanchayan Maity --- nvim/init.vim | 11 ++++++++--- 1 file changed, 8 insertions(+), 3 deletions(-) diff --git a/nvim/init.vim b/nvim/init.vim index eceed63..613dad7 100644 --- a/nvim/init.vim +++ b/nvim/init.vim @@ -42,12 +42,12 @@ Plug 'vim-utils/vim-husk' Plug 'steffanc/cscopemaps.vim' Plug 'ludovicchabant/vim-gutentags' " GDB -Plug 'sakhnik/nvim-gdb', { 'do': ':!./install.sh \| UpdateRemotePlugins' } +Plug 'sakhnik/nvim-gdb', { 'do': ':UpdateRemotePlugins' } " Lisp -Plug 'eraserhd/parinfer-rust', { 'do': 'cargo build --release' } -Plug 'Olical/vim-scheme', { 'for': 'scheme', 'on': 'SchemeConnect' } Plug 'guns/vim-sexp' Plug 'tpope/vim-sexp-mappings-for-regular-people' +Plug 'junegunn/rainbow_parentheses.vim' +Plug 'Olical/vim-scheme', { 'for': 'scheme', 'on': 'SchemeConnect' } " Haskell Plug 'neovimhaskell/haskell-vim', { 'for': [ 'haskell', 'cabal' ] } Plug 'parsonsmatt/intero-neovim' @@ -228,6 +228,11 @@ augroup deopleteMaps au FileType rust nmap rt DeopleteRustGoToDefinitionTab augroup END +augroup rainbow_lisp + autocmd! + autocmd FileType lisp,clojure,scheme RainbowParentheses +augroup END + " Starts the REPL. autocmd FileType scheme nnoremap rc :SchemeConnect " Evaluates the outer most / top level form and jumps the cursor back to where it was.